Job description

The Project/Program Manager is accountable for planning and directing design engineers and other technical engineers working on specific projects. They manage the development, implementation, and evaluation of complex designs, leading large projects with complex scope, multiple streams of work, and inter‑dependencies.

Responsibilities
  • Manage two or more projects of medium to high complexity in Health Tech, Aerospace & Defense and other technology domains, leading cross‑functional global core teams, kicking off programs, establishing schedules, and driving meetings.
  • Present and communicate status to business leaders and customers, reviewing and interpreting customer documentation.
  • Implement change as directed in the product lifecycle process and recommend process improvements.
  • Plan the overall program and monitor progress, driving the creation, review, approval, and update of the Program Plan/WBS including resources.
  • Manage daily program activities throughout the program life, serving as the go‑to person for all organizational and timeline matters.
  • Drive the core team to meet or exceed program objectives (Cost, Quality, Schedule, Features, Fulfillment/Continuity of Supply, Solution delivery across products & service offerings, Customer Specific Needs).
  • Define program governance controls.
  • Manage the program’s budget, forecasting actuals against plan/quote for income/revenue, cost/labor, and expense.
  • Manage risks and issues, taking corrective measures.
  • Provide leadership and technical recommendations to advance projects, including escalation and reporting to management.
  • Coordinate projects and interdependencies, managing and utilizing resources across projects.
  • Engage, collaborate, and coordinate with customers and internal teams across different geographies.
  • Align deliverables with program outcomes, assisted by the business change manager.
  • Maintain main program documentation, such as the Program Initiation document.
